Ticket #—: Locked vault blocking validator plugin work. Welcome aboard; the Fernlock plugin registry for our data validators lives in a sealed vault that locked after last month's maintenance. You'll need it to publish the new schema-check plugin. Open the vault client on the build host and enter the recovery passphrase below.

vault phrase of kaduf-baweg = norael-julox-raleth-wenok-eliir-ulamir-ulair-norwyn-rusion

**Q: What does the kiosk watchdog do?** KioskShell on Brambleton units runs a watchdog that restarts the UI if heartbeat pings stop for 90 seconds. Three restarts in ten minutes triggers a full reboot. Don't disable it in the field; misbehaving units should be flagged instead. Tuning thresholds lives in the watchdog config table. Full behavior notes are on the internal page below.

wiki page, bagef-yajof: https://sentry.sivrelcloud.corp/board

## Configuration

Snapshot tests for Plumeline UI components run through the `plume-snap` harness. Baselines live in `__snapshots__/` and are regenerated with `plume-snap --update`; reviewers should reject PRs that update baselines without a visual diff attached. Rendering runs headless by default; set `SNAP_VIEWPORT` to override dimensions. Remote baseline storage is used in CI so diffs persist across runs, and the uploader needs its storage credential configured — add this line to the CI env file.

sealed setting: LEDGER_TOKEN20=6148d35bbb480b0ab79e

Ticket OPS-1142: the Scrapwright orphaned-resource sweeper failed its signature check on last night's deploy and halted, so stale volumes weren't cleaned. Cause: the bundle was signed with the retired key. Please rebuild from the release branch and re-sign. Verification on the sweeper hosts expects the key below.

release key, taduf-yajef: bky13_uGiieNoy5KKUY